Source File: util.py    From jbox with MIT License 5 votes vote down vote up
def in_venv():
    if hasattr(sys, 'real_prefix'):
        # virtualenv venvs
        result = True
    else:
        # PEP 405 venvs
        result = sys.prefix != getattr(sys, 'base_prefix', sys.prefix)
    return result

Source File: _utils.py    From imageio-ffmpeg with BSD 2-Clause "Simplified" License 5 votes vote down vote up
def get_ffmpeg_exe():
    """
    Get the ffmpeg executable file. This can be the binary defined by
    the IMAGEIO_FFMPEG_EXE environment variable, the binary distributed
    with imageio-ffmpeg, an ffmpeg binary installed with conda, or the
    system ffmpeg (in that order). A RuntimeError is raised if no valid
    ffmpeg could be found.
    """

    # 1. Try environment variable. - Dont test it: the user is explicit here!
    exe = os.getenv("IMAGEIO_FFMPEG_EXE", None)
    if exe:
        return exe

    plat = get_platform()

    # 2. Try from here
    bin_dir = resource_filename("imageio_ffmpeg", "binaries")
    exe = os.path.join(bin_dir, FNAME_PER_PLATFORM.get(plat, ""))
    if exe and os.path.isfile(exe) and _is_valid_exe(exe):
        return exe

    # 3. Try binary from conda package
    # (installed e.g. via `conda install ffmpeg -c conda-forge`)
    if plat.startswith("win"):
        exe = os.path.join(sys.prefix, "Library", "bin", "ffmpeg.exe")
    else:
        exe = os.path.join(sys.prefix, "bin", "ffmpeg")
    if exe and os.path.isfile(exe) and _is_valid_exe(exe):
        return exe

    # 4. Try system ffmpeg command
    exe = "ffmpeg"
    if _is_valid_exe(exe):
        return exe

    # Nothing was found
    raise RuntimeError(
        "No ffmpeg exe could be found. Install ffmpeg on your system, "
        "or set the IMAGEIO_FFMPEG_EXE environment variable."
    )
